Users report that Selenium IDE excels in its "Ease of Use" with a score of 9.3, making it a preferred choice for those new to automation testing, while The Jupyter Notebook, with a score of 8.9, is slightly less intuitive for beginners.
Reviewers mention that Selenium IDE offers robust "Multi-Language Support" with a score of 9.3, allowing users to work with various programming languages seamlessly, whereas The Jupyter Notebook scores 7.4, indicating some limitations in language compatibility.
G2 users highlight that Selenium IDE shines in "Customization" with a score of 9.0, enabling users to tailor their testing environment extensively, while The Jupyter Notebook, scoring 7.8, offers less flexibility in customization options.
Users on G2 report that Selenium IDE's "Help Guides" are particularly helpful, scoring 9.3, which aids users in troubleshooting and learning, compared to The Jupyter Notebook's score of 8.2, which suggests room for improvement in documentation.
Reviewers mention that Selenium IDE's "Patching & Updates" are efficient, with a score of 9.0, ensuring users have access to the latest features and fixes, while The Jupyter Notebook, scoring 8.3, may not provide updates as promptly.
Users say that The Jupyter Notebook excels in "Straight-Out-the-Box Functionality" with a score of 8.4, making it easy to get started without extensive setup, while Selenium IDE, with a score of 7.9, may require additional configuration for optimal use.
